Overview

An ecosystem is a dynamic and interconnected system that encompasses all living organisms and their physical environment within a specific geographic area. This area can range from a small pond to a vast desert, and even the entire planet. Ecosystems are characterized by the exchange of energy and nutrients between living organisms and their environment, which in turn affects the structure and function of the ecosystem. The interactions within an ecosystem are complex and influenced by various factors, including climate, geography, and human activities.

Ecosystems are often classified into different types, including terrestrial, freshwater, and marine ecosystems. Terrestrial ecosystems include forests, grasslands, and deserts, while freshwater ecosystems include rivers, lakes, and wetlands. Marine ecosystems, on the other hand, include coral reefs, estuaries, and open ocean. Each type of ecosystem has its unique characteristics, such as the types of plants and animals that inhabit it, and the processes that occur within it.

The study of ecosystems is crucial for understanding the natural world and the impact of human activities on the environment. By studying ecosystems, scientists can gain insights into the complex relationships between living organisms and their environment, and how these relationships affect the health and resilience of the ecosystem.

Key Information

Some of the key characteristics of ecosystems include:

* Biodiversity: The variety of different species that inhabit an ecosystem, including plants, animals, and microorganisms.
* Energy flow: The transfer of energy from one trophic level to another, from producers to consumers.
* Nutrient cycling: The movement of nutrients through an ecosystem, from one organism to another.
* Disturbance: The impact of natural or human-induced events, such as fires, floods, and climate change, on an ecosystem.

Ecosystems also play a crucial role in regulating the Earth's climate, producing oxygen, and filtering water and air.

Significance

Ecosystems are essential for human well-being and survival. They provide us with food, clean water, and air, and regulate the climate. However, human activities, such as deforestation, pollution, and climate change, are threatening the health and resilience of ecosystems worldwide.

The loss of biodiversity, which is a key characteristic of ecosystems, is a major concern, as it can lead to the collapse of ecosystems and the loss of ecosystem services. The Intergovernmental Science-Policy Platform on Biodiversity and Ecosystem Services (IPBES) has estimated that up to 1 million species are threatened with extinction, including many that are essential for human well-being.
